Preparing for Your Lasik Appointment



See to it to gather all your relevant medical records and bring them with you, so that you can give the doctor with exact information throughout your Lasik assessment. This is a crucial action in preparing for a successful Lasik surgical procedure.

Here are some other points to consider prior to your assessment:

- Study the surgeon's credentials and experience to ensure they're certified and reputable.
- Jot down any concerns or worries you have, so you can address them during the consultation.
- Avoid wearing contact lenses for a particular amount of time prior to the assessment, as they can influence the shape of your cornea.
- Be prepared to review your case history, consisting of any type of past eye conditions or surgeries.

Adhering To Post-Operative Treatment Recommendations



Did you get and understand the post-operative treatment guidelines, to make sure that you can appropriately care for your eyes after Lasik surgery? Complying with these directions is essential for an effective recuperation and optimal results.

Among one of the most crucial things to bear in mind is to prevent rubbing or touching your eyes, as this can lead to complications. You ought to also make certain to use the suggested eye drops as routed by your surgeon to stop infection and advertise healing.

In addition, it's important to stay clear of difficult tasks, swimming, and putting on eye makeup for a given period. Shielding your eyes from dust, dust, and intense lights, especially throughout the preliminary days after surgery, is also necessary.
